2. Teach your child about stranger danger

It’s important to teach your child about stranger danger from an early age. By talking to your child about strangers, you can help them to understand who they can and can’t trust. Make sure to explain that strangers are people they don’t know, and that they should never go off with one or give them personal information.

It’s also a good idea to role-play different situations with your child, so they know what to do if they’re approached by a stranger. By instilling these safety measures early on, you can help keep your child safe from harm.

3. Keep dangerous items out of reach

It’s important to keep dangerous items out of reach of small children, as choking is a leading cause of injury and death in children under the age of five, and many common household items can pose a choking hazard.

To help prevent accidents, take a few minutes to childproof your home. Store small items such as beads, buttons, and coins in a safe place where your child can’t reach them.

Additionally, be sure to keep plastic bags and wrappers away from curious fingers, and never leave sharp objects lying around. Taking these simple precautions can help you to keep your child safe from harm.

4. Create a family emergency plan

A family emergency plan is a crucial step in keeping your children safe. By taking the time to sit down and discuss what to do in an emergency, you can help reduce their anxiety and ensure that everyone knows what to do.

First, make sure to pick a meeting place: Choose a safe place outside of your home where everyone can meet if there is an emergency.

Next, it can be helpful to identify an out-of-state contact. It can be difficult to reach loved ones during an emergency, so designate one person who everyone can call. This should be someone who lives out of state, so they can act as a conduit for information. 

Practicing evacuating your home and exercising your safety plan is extremely important in keeping your children safe. Everyone should know how to safely evacuate your home, and you should practice this regularly. identify two ways out of every room in your house, and make sure everyone knows where the nearest exits are to ensure the best safety plan for your home.
